The night in Hong Kong Island always carries a hint of ambiguity and murky darkness. The neon lights dye the surface of Victoria Harbour with a dazzling array of colors, but they cannot illuminate the conspiracies and schemes hidden in the alleys.

At the entrance of Tung Sing headquarters, the once magnificent archway is now covered in dust, and the two stone lions at the entrance have been splashed with red paint, resembling two ferocious bloodstains.

With Lei Yaoyang captured and the strongholds successively wiped out by Hung Hing, the men of Tung Sing were filled with panic. Some packed their bags and ran away, while others hid in rented rooms, too afraid to show their faces. Only a dozen or so old, weak, and disabled soldiers remained in the main courtyard, squatting in the corner smoking, their eyes full of dejection.

At 8 p.m., a black Mercedes-Benz slowly pulled up in front of the gang. The moment the headlights went out, two burly men in black suits and sunglasses got out of the car, cautiously scanned their surroundings, and then opened the back door.

Situ Haonan helped a middle-aged man in a dark Tang suit down. As one of the Five Tigers of Dongxing, Situ Haonan was tall and imposing, with a restrained fierceness. His movements as he helped the man were steady and powerful.

The man was in his forties, his hair was somewhat gray but neatly combed, his face was resolute, and he exuded a calm and dignified air of someone who had long held a high position—he was Camel, the leader of the East Star gang.

His left hand rested on an ebony cane, the head of which was carved with a lifelike eagle. His right hand hung naturally at his side, his fingertips unconsciously rubbing the jade thumb ring on his ring finger. Every step he took was steady and heavy.

The underlings crouching in the corner heard the sound and looked up sharply. The moment they saw the camel, their eyes widened, and they didn't even notice the cigarettes falling to the ground. After a few seconds of stunned silence, they all stood up and stammered, "Master... Master Luo!"

Camel didn't look at them, but glanced at the mottled archway and the red paint on the wall. His brows furrowed slightly, and a cold glint flashed in his eyes, but he didn't say anything and walked straight into the hall.

In the main hall, tables and chairs were overturned, cigarette butts, bottles, and broken teacups littered the floor. The "Dongxing Hall" plaque, which had once hung in the center, now hung crookedly on the wall, with pieces missing from its edges. Camel walked to the plaque, stopped, and with a gentle flick of his cane, the plaque fell to the ground with a crash, shattering into pieces.

"A bunch of useless trash." He finally spoke, his voice hoarse but carrying an undeniable authority. "How long have I been gone, and East Star has become like this? Lei Yaoyang has been captured, our territory has been seized, and all you do is hide here and wait to die?"

The underlings were so frightened that they lowered their heads, and no one dared to speak.

They all knew that the camels would not let the matter rest once they returned.

Back when Camel was in charge of Tung Sing, he was ruthless and meticulous, and managed to bring Tung Sing to the point of rivaling Hung Hing. Later, he was hunted down by assassins sent by Ye Haoxuan in Windmill Country. He narrowly escaped but was shot and had to temporarily retreat to Southeast Asia to recuperate, handing Tung Sing over to Lei Yaoyang. Unexpectedly, Lei Yaoyang was so useless that he brought down Tung Sing in a short period of time.

At this moment, Camel's capable subordinates, Zuo Wangtai and Da Dong, strode in.

Zuo Wang Tai was dressed in a plain-colored long robe, seemingly refined, but his eyes concealed a terrifying sharpness, and his aura was calm and composed. He was a top master in the Young and Dangerous comics, known for his steady and ruthless nature.

Da Dong was burly and muscular, with scars crisscrossing his arms. He walked with a swagger, possessed incredible punching power, and had a fierce and fiery temperament.

"Master Luo, you're finally back! That good-for-nothing Lei Yaoyang has fallen for Liangzai Xuan's trap!" Zuo Wangtai's tone was calm and his words were clear, revealing the composure of a master.

Da Dong clenched his fists and added in a gruff voice, "Brother Luo! Hung Hing is too arrogant. We have to fight them! I'll lead the brothers to charge in. Even if it's a fight to the death, we can't let them bully Tung Sing!"

"Hmph, Lei Yaoyang?" Camel sneered, walked to the main seat and sat down, tapping his cane on the ground. "He thinks too highly of himself, all talk and no action. I knew he would never amount to anything."

He paused, then looked at Situ Haonan, "Have all my people in Southeast Asia been arranged?"

“It’s all arranged, Big Brother. They’re all top-notch experts and can come back anytime,” Situ Haonan said, bowing. “In addition, I’ve contacted Big D from Wo Luen Shing. He’s willing to meet with you and specifically said not to invite Young Master Lok—those two have always been at odds, and Big D doesn’t want Young Master Lok to know about this.”

Camel nodded, his fingertips tracing the jade thumb ring, his eyes deep: "Big D is flamboyant and ambitious. He's outwardly friendly but inwardly at odds with Lok Siu, and there's already a rift within the Wo Luen Shing. We can use him to keep Hung Hing in check. He wants to use our strength to overpower Lok Siu and counter Hung Hing, while we want to use Wo Luen Shing's territory as cover. It's just a mutual exploitation."

"Where should we meet?" Situ Haonan asked.

"We decided to go to an old tea stall in Sham Shui Po at one o'clock in the morning. It's less crowded, more secluded, and less likely to be noticed by the Hung Hing gang."

Camel said in a deep voice, "Da Dong, you take five men and follow me. Zuo Wang Tai, you stay in the gang to keep people calm and also investigate Hung Hing's border defenses. With your skills, you will definitely be able to figure out the situation. Hao Nan, you maintain contact with Southeast Asia and do not make any mistakes."

"Understood!" the three replied in unison. Situ Haonan turned and went out to make arrangements, while Zuo Wangtai and Da Dong also carried out their respective orders.

Only Camel remained in the hall. He sat in the main seat, gazing at the empty and chaotic hall, a ruthless glint in his eyes.

He hid in Southeast Asia for a while, the lingering pain from his gunshot wound reminding him day and night of Ye Haoxuan's ruthlessness, and he thought about returning every day to take back everything from Dongxing.

Now that Ye Haoxuan has risen to power and Hung Hing is gaining strength, Tung Sing is in dire straits. But chaos is the only chance to turn things around. If they can join forces with Big D to get rid of Ye Haoxuan, Tung Sing can not only make a comeback, but also take the opportunity to annex Hung Hing's territory and become the true overlord of Hong Kong's underworld.
